2.5 Cycle Pulses Obtained With Self Compression At 1.8 Mu M In Antiresonant Waveguides

2018 CONFERENCE ON LASERS AND ELECTRO-OPTICS (CLEO)(2018)

Cited 1|Views11
No score
Abstract
We report on 2.5 cycle pulse compression from 60 to 15 fs at 1800 nm in the fundamental mode of an Ar-filled low-loss antiresonant hollow-core fiber by pumping close to strand-resonance and zero dispersion wavelength.
